    update updateFinally, save some cash to get better tires which i picked coopers at/3 in 245-75-16 stock size. Along with pro comp rims in black. Will post pics soon. Will keeping the dunflops with steel rims for summer use.
    Here are the pics. The rims are 16x8 6x5.5/4bs procomp 7069. enjoy droiling it hahaha.
